Ultra-sensitive Photonic Crystal Fiber Refractive Index Sensor

Abstract

We introduce a refractive index sensing geometry exploiting modes beyond cutoff in a selectively infiltrated PCF. We demonstrate a detection limit of 4.6×10−7 RIU and sensitivity of 30,100nm/RIU, a one-order-of-magnitude improvement over previous PCF sensors.
